We are seeking a dynamic and experienced Product Owner to join our Operational and Regulatory Change team in Manchester, United Kingdom. As a Product Owner you will be accountable for managing and optimising the change backlog in order to enhance the value of the change to the organisation. The successful candidate will be responsible for maximising the value of the Customer Services changes delivered across the business.

What does the job involve?

  • Managing and prioritising Customer Services changes
  • Ensuring the scope of delivery teams is clearly understood
  • Representing the voice of the stakeholder/customer throughout the change delivery process
  • Develop a good understanding and appreciation of key business goals and strategies and specifically those which align to the Director of Customer Services
  • Lead triage sessions to review, discuss and understand change requests that have been raised
  • Monitoring the change performance and gathering feedback to make informed decisions and prioritise future improvements
  • Assess whether a Project Manager is required and work with the Head of Operational Governance to allocate resource where required
  • Working with internal supplier Managers to support any external change delivery
  • Supporting and enabling the business to achieve its regulatory requirements, including consumer duty

What you'll have:

  •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ills
  • Good ability to matrix manage a number of teams involved in the delivery of changes
  • Self-motivated, professional, and enthusiastic
  • The drive to learn and develop new skills and take on new challenges

At AJ Bell, our people are the heart of our culture. We believe in building strong connections by working together. That’s why we offer a hybrid working model, where you’ll spend 60% of the month in the office. For new team members, the first 3 months will be spent full-time in the office to help you immerse yourself in our business and build valuable relationships with your colleagues.
